This is the test make-up done on Boris Karloff for the Monster in the original 1931 Frankenstein.

 

There is only one B&W still of this make-up and it was used as the basis for a color painting by James Bama for a 1967 Bantam paperback edition of Mary Shelley’s Frankenstein. I bought that paperback then and I always wanted to capture this make-up in a bust.

 

Stands 6″ with the base. It comes in 4 pieces, bust, 2 neck bolts and base. This bust is the 4th in my second series of Boris Karloff busts licensed by Karloff Enterprises. 

 

 

This 1/4 scale bust is solid resin, painted, signed and numbered and available only through me.
